Zhouyi, an ancient Chinese classic, has long been regarded as a profound source of wisdom, covering various aspects of life, including marriage. Many people are curious about whether Zhouyi's marriage test is accurate and trustworthy. This blog aims to delve into this topic and provide a comprehensive analysis.
First, we need to understand the basis of Zhouyi's marriage test. Zhouyi uses a complex system of hexagrams and symbols to represent different states and changes in the world. In the context of marriage, it analyzes factors such as the compatibility of personalities, the balance of yin and yang, and the potential development of the relationship based on these symbols. Some people claim that through careful interpretation of Zhouyi, they can predict the success or failure of a marriage, the harmony of the couple, and even potential challenges.
On one hand, there are those who firmly believe in the accuracy of Zhouyi's marriage test. They point to historical cases where the predictions seemed to match the actual situation. For example, some couples who were predicted to have a harmonious marriage by Zhouyi indeed had a long - lasting and happy relationship. They think that Zhouyi contains the essence of ancient Chinese philosophy and wisdom, which can reveal the hidden laws of the universe and human relationships. It provides a unique perspective to understand marriage and can help people make more informed decisions.
On the other hand, many skeptics argue that Zhouyi's marriage test lacks scientific basis. The interpretations of Zhouyi are often subjective and can vary greatly among different people. There is no clear evidence to prove that the hexagrams and symbols in Zhouyi can accurately predict the future of a marriage. Marriage is a complex social and emotional relationship that is affected by many factors, such as personal values, communication skills, and life experiences. These factors are difficult to be accurately reflected by a set of ancient symbols.
In conclusion, whether Zhouyi's marriage test is accurate and trustworthy is still a controversial issue. While it has its cultural and philosophical value, we should not blindly rely on it to judge the future of a marriage. We should view it as a form of cultural heritage and a source of inspiration, rather than an absolute predictor. In modern society, a healthy and successful marriage is more likely to be achieved through mutual understanding, respect, and communication between the couple.
